Before we dive into the tips, let’s quickly touch on why protein matters, especially for women over 30. Protein helps with muscle repair, keeps you feeling fuller longer, and supports metabolism. Plus, it can help stabilize blood sugar levels, which means fewer mid-morning energy crashes.

1. Start With Eggs

Why They Rock:

Eggs are a powerhouse of protein. They contain all nine essential amino acids, making them a complete protein source.

How to Enjoy:

  • Scrambled or poached with veggies
  • Hard-boiled for a quick grab-and-go option
  • In an omelet with cheese and spinach

2. Greek Yogurt Love

Why It’s Amazing:

Greek yogurt is not just creamy and delicious; it packs a protein punch with about 15–20 grams per serving.

Easy Pairings:

  • Top with berries and a sprinkle of nuts
  • Blend into a smoothie
  • Mix in a scoop of protein powder for an extra boost

3. Overnight Oats with a Twist

Why They’re Fun:

Oats are a great source of fiber, and you can easily boost their protein content.

Protein Boost Ideas:

  • Add a scoop of protein powder
  • Mix in nut butter
  • Top with Greek yogurt

4. Cottage Cheese Power

Why It’s a Must-Try:

Cottage cheese is a low-calorie food that’s high in protein, making it perfect for breakfast.

Snack Attack:

  • Eat it plain with pineapple or berries
  • Use it as a base for a savory breakfast bowl with herbs and spices

5. Protein Pancakes

Why They’re Delicious:

Who doesn’t love pancakes? By adding protein powder, you can turn this breakfast favorite into a nutritious meal.

Recipe Idea:

  • Mix 1 cup oats, 1 scoop protein powder, 1 banana, and eggs to create a batter.

6. Nut Butters Galore

Why They’re Nutty:

Nut butters provide healthy fats and protein, making them a tasty addition to your breakfast.

Top It On:

  • Whole grain toast or rice cakes
  • Sliced bananas or apples
  • In smoothies for creaminess

7. Quinoa Breakfast Bowl

Why It’s Versatile:

Quinoa is a complete protein and can be used as a base for a hearty breakfast bowl.

Topping Options:

  • Almond milk and fruits
  • Nuts and seeds for crunch
  • A drizzle of honey for sweetness

8. Chia Seed Pudding

Why It’s Trendy:

Chia seeds are rich in protein and fiber, making them great for breakfast.

Easy Prep:

  • Mix chia seeds with almond milk and let sit overnight
  • Top with fruits and nut butter in the morning

9. Smoothie Power

Why It’s Customizable:

Smoothies are a quick and easy way to pack in protein and nutrients.

Protein Additions:

  • Greek yogurt or protein powder
  • Spinach or kale for greens
  • Nut butter for creaminess

10. Breakfast Burrito

Why It’s Filling:

Combine eggs, beans, and veggies in a whole-grain wrap for a protein-packed start to your day.

Quick Recipe:

  • Scramble eggs with black beans and veggies, wrap, and enjoy!

11. Savory Oatmeal

Why It’s Unique:

Oatmeal doesn’t have to be sweet! Savory versions can be just as satisfying.

Topping Ideas:

  • Add a poached egg and avocado
  • Stir in cheese and herbs

12. Protein Bars

Why They’re Convenient:

Homemade or store-bought protein bars can be a quick breakfast option when you’re on the go.

Look for:

  • Low sugar content
  • High protein content (at least 10 grams)

13. Tofu Scramble

Why It’s Plant-Based:

Tofu is a fantastic vegetarian protein source that can easily replace eggs.

How to Make:

  • Crumble tofu and sauté with veggies, spices, and nutritional yeast for a cheesy flavor.

14. Baked Goods with a Twist

Why They’re Creative:

You can up the protein in your baked goods by adding protein powder or nut flours.

Ideas:

  • Protein muffins made with almond flour
  • Healthy banana bread with added nuts

15. Breakfast Sushi

Why It’s Fun:

Roll up your favorite breakfast ingredients in a nori sheet for a portable meal.

Fillings:

  • Scrambled eggs, avocado, and smoked salmon
  • Nut butter and banana

16. Mindful Eating

Why It’s Important:

No matter how you choose to load up on protein, practicing mindful eating can enhance your breakfast experience.

Tips for Mindfulness:

  • Sit down without distractions
  • Chew slowly and savor each bite
